Add CDM dependency in Tethering
This change introduces a limited library for dependencies on framework-connectivity from Tethering, connectivity-internal-api-util, where all classes are annotated with @RequiresApi(S) to ensure proper API checks are done before usage. Bug: 245972418 Change-Id: I82bafd9063341adc71d07f0858e6d68283d081f0
Showing
- Tethering/Android.bp 1 addition, 0 deletionsTethering/Android.bp
- Tethering/apex/Android.bp 1 addition, 0 deletionsTethering/apex/Android.bp
- Tethering/common/TetheringLib/Android.bp 6 additions, 13 deletionsTethering/common/TetheringLib/Android.bp
- Tethering/common/TetheringLib/src/android/net/wear/ICompanionDeviceManagerProxy.aidl 24 additions, 0 deletions...ib/src/android/net/wear/ICompanionDeviceManagerProxy.aidl
- Tethering/src/com/android/networkstack/tethering/wear/CompanionDeviceManagerProxy.java 55 additions, 0 deletions...workstack/tethering/wear/CompanionDeviceManagerProxy.java
- framework/Android.bp 26 additions, 3 deletionsframework/Android.bp
- framework/src/android/net/ConnectivityManager.java 9 additions, 0 deletionsframework/src/android/net/ConnectivityManager.java
- framework/src/android/net/IConnectivityManager.aidl 2 additions, 0 deletionsframework/src/android/net/IConnectivityManager.aidl
- framework/src/android/net/connectivity/TiramisuConnectivityInternalApiUtil.java 48 additions, 0 deletions...net/connectivity/TiramisuConnectivityInternalApiUtil.java
- service-t/Android.bp 2 additions, 1 deletionservice-t/Android.bp
- service/Android.bp 5 additions, 2 deletionsservice/Android.bp
- service/src/com/android/server/ConnectivityService.java 14 additions, 0 deletionsservice/src/com/android/server/ConnectivityService.java
- service/src/com/android/server/connectivity/wear/CompanionDeviceManagerProxyService.java 55 additions, 0 deletions...connectivity/wear/CompanionDeviceManagerProxyService.java
Loading
Please register or sign in to comment